Low dose hCG pregnant vs non-pregnant


ABSTRACT: Influence of ovarian stimulation with 200 IU of hCG, (administered in the late follicular phase among ICSI patients undergoing a GnRH-antagonist protocol), on the endometrium on the day of oocyte pick-up. The purpose of the present study is to assess the influence of the administration of low dose hCG on the endometrium. In addition, by analysing the correlation of the morphological pattern and gene expression profile of human endometrium on the day of oocyte retrieval in patients of both treatment groups, we want to study the implantation potential. Pregnant and non-pregnant patients were compared. In total 6 samples were analyzed for gene expression analysis with microarrays, 3 pregnant and 3 non-pregnant patients were compared.

Cyclooxygenase-2 network as predictive molecular marker for clinical pregnancy in in vitro fertilization.

Van Vaerenbergh Inge I   Blockeel Christophe C   Van Lommel Leentje L   Ghislain Vanessa V   In't Veld Peter P   Schuit Frans F   Fatemi Human Mousavi HM   Devroey Paul P   Bourgain Claire C  

Fertility and sterility 20100825 1


The gene expression of human endometrium on the day of oocyte retrieval of pregnant and nonpregnant patients in a stimulated IVF cycle was compared in two independent groups with different GnRH-antagonist ovarian stimulation protocols.
